General Thade is the main antagonist of the 2001 remake of Planet of the Apes.
He was portrayed by Tim Roth, who also played Archibald Cunningham in Rob Roy, Abomination in The Incredible Hulk, George Wallace in Selma, and Pete Hicox in The Hateful Eight.
Biography[]
Thade is depicted as an evolved evil chimpanzee general living on an alien planet like all the rest of his species and ruling its armies with help from Colonel Attar.
When astronaut Leo Anderson crash lands on the planet after having fallen through an electromagnetic storm, Thade captures him and enslaves him like all the rest of the human beings on the planet.
He is the general of the ape army and a respected individual, all apes are afraid of him under his wrath even Limbo and his own niece, he possibly kills his own ape soldiers, until an ape female named Ari sympathizes with the humans and frees Leo and others. Upon knowing that Thade hunts after them and eventually meets with them in front of the relic of a fallen spaceship that Leo discovers, it belongs to his own crew who crashed on the planet and comes to know that he has really traveled through time by entering the electromagnetic storm.
Thade is summoned to the deathbed of his father Zaius who directs him to a jar containing a human gun before he passes away.
He also discovers that one of the monkey pets on board of the ship was more intelligent and is the cause for the now evolved apes.
After a fierce battle between apes and humans (as well as a few rebel apes), Leo manages to stop Thade by trapping him inside the spaceship. The other apes find out that Thade knew everything about the spaceship and humans, but kept it a secret so he could be the ruler of the planet of the apes. When trapped within the pilot's deck, Thade asks for his soldier's help. Upon discovering the treacheries he has committed against his own race, Attar is among those that turn against him. Thade continues to shoot at the door until he huddles under a control panel.
When Leo finally manages to return to Earth and his own time, he remains shocked at the site of Earth now being populated by apes instead of humans and that the Lincoln Memorial is now a memorial for Thade. It is implied to the viewers that this Earth is not in Leo's reality.
In the comic book sequel Planet of the Apes: The Human War, it is revealed Thade has been married and is the grandfather of the comic main villain Minister Shiva.

Trivia[]
- Tim Roth turned down the role of Severus Snape in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one in favor of portraying General Thade.
- Despite the negative reception of the film, Tim Roth's performance as General Thade was praised.
- As the trilogy of Tim Burton was never made, Thade's final fate remains unknown.
- His role in the movie is very reminiscent of Dr. Zaius, a character who appears in the film represented as a chimpanzee and Thade's father.
